Transaction e51663992eea07703c71c109b8a0f8c64fa576602fa6c71c01c362babe50724f

1 Input
2 Outputs
  • e51663992eea07703c71c109b8a0f8c64fa576602fa6c71c01c362babe50724f:0
  • value  582830
    address  1A77cSTS4tgV83EbdvirSGG2ortuY3dSsk
  • e51663992eea07703c71c109b8a0f8c64fa576602fa6c71c01c362babe50724f:1
  • value  532468
    address  3FZHxrzvX7rGQWj3yHBySAtXuJcw5HJMDV